Top Roof Solutions for Quality and Long-Lasting Results In the pursuit of leading roof services that ensure quality and toughness, discerning house owners should consider a variety of variables past plain looks. The choice of a roof professional includes examining their experience, the breadth of services offered, and the guarantee https://roofing-contractors01109.mappywiki.com/1132855/choose_the_experts_at_keep_dry_roofing_in_st_peters_mo_for_high_quality_roof_work